3x-4y=-5 y=4x-2 Is (1,2) a solution of the system?

Respuesta :

LAGRHA15 LAGRHA15
  • 01-08-2017
If you want to check if (1,2) is a solution to the system, you have to plug the x and y values back into both equations. If they work for one equation, but not the other, than the coordinates are not a solution to the system.

3(1) - 4(2) = -5
3 - 8 = -5
-5 = -5 

2 = 4(1) - 2
2 = 4 - 2 
2 = 2

Since both of these checks are true, then (1,2) is a solution to the system.
